Output 3c95c20c96bae6ba9e1b927d2762e18d3d77745ec2f2d077a9d9bfb6801371b2:0

value
30000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 83bc5caa7839308780b30f459089e0c472aa15f1 OP_EQUAL
address
3Dha6HxBpKVwZSXuUa9RNb8yPf6VBfBvCv
transaction
3c95c20c96bae6ba9e1b927d2762e18d3d77745ec2f2d077a9d9bfb6801371b2
spent
true